Duke Incision Method
**Semantic type:** Laboratory Procedure
**Definition:** A method for assessing bleeding time in which a controlled stab incision is made with a lancet on the earlobe or finger and blood is drawn off of the incision site with blotting paper every 30 seconds until bleeding stops.
**Synonyms:** - DUKE INCISION METHOD
